Árvore de páginas

Versões comparadas

Chave

  • Esta linha foi adicionada.
  • Esta linha foi removida.
  • A formatação mudou.

...

Portuguese

Pagetitle
M460FIL - Seleção de Markbrowse
M460FIL - Seleção de Markbrowse

Ponto-de-Entrada: M460FIL - Seleção de Markbrowse


Versões:Microsiga Protheus 8.11 , Microsiga Protheus 10, Microsiga Protheus 11, Microsiga Protheus 12
Compatível Países:Todos
Sistemas Operacionais:Todos
Compatível às Bases de Dados:Todos
Idiomas:Português (Brasil) , Português (Portugal), Espanhol , Inglês


Descrição: 

Ponto de entrada executado antes da montagem exibição da tela de seleção de itens dos para a geração de Doc. de Saída (Markbrowse). 

O ponto de entrada M460FIL está disponível para filtrar filtrar de forma customizada os itens a serem apresentado apresentados na tela de seleção de itens (Markbrowse)  da da rotina Doc. de Saída (MATA460A) de forma customizada. Este ponto de entrada deve retornar a condição de filtro utilizando filtro utilizando a sintaxe da linguagem AdvPL

As regras de filtro implementadas na tela de seleção (Markbrowse) por meio deste ponto de entrada devem ser replicadas no ponto de entrada M460QRY M460QRY utilizando a sintaxe da linguagem SQL do Banco de Dados utilizado para execução do sistema. No momento da geração dos documentos de saída, o sistema deve utilizar as mesmas regras de filtro utilizadas na tela de seleção (Markbrowse) para selecionar os registros no banco de dados. O meio para informar essas regras as mesmas regras utilizada no ponto de entrada M460FIL é o ponto de entrada M460QRYentrada M460QRY. 

Caso as regras de filtro descritas implementadas nos pontos de entrada M460FIL e M460QRY forem diferentes, o sistema pode deixar de incluir não processar no Doc. de Saída os registros marcados/selecionados pelo usuário na tela.

Para mais detalhes sobre o ponto de entrada M460QRY acesse https://tdn.totvs.com/x/xYRn.

Programa Fonte
MATA461.PRW

Sintaxe

M460FIL - Seleção de Markbrowse ( < UPAR> ) --> URET


Parâmetros:



Nome

Tipo

Descrição

Default

Obrigatório

Referência

UPAR

Qualquer

Nenhum




X




Retorno
cRET
    (qualquerCaractere)
  • ExpC1: Expressão AdvPL com a condição do filtro.

Exemplos
"C9_TEXTO=='A'"


...